Monday, June 1st 2026
It’s the first day of winter.
Our weather-weary sun
is diminishing and hiding
behind our shady evergreen trees
and the dark, rainy clouds.
We’re cold, but safely sheltering
at the cosy Box Office Cafe
and enjoying our coffee and treats.
Frankie is snuggling up beside me,
and despite the damp atmosphere,
my trusty old pencil still works,
no matter what the prevailing conditions.
A low ember of winter, still burning somewhere inside.
Ivor Steven © June 2026
